Technical Specifications

Side-by-side comparison of GeForce RTX 4060 Ti and Quadro RTX 4000 (Mobile)

NVIDIA

GeForce RTX 4060 Ti

The GeForce RTX 4060 Ti is manufactured by NVIDIA. It was released in May 18 2023. It features the Ada Lovelace architecture. The core clock ranges from 2310 MHz to 2535 MHz. It has 4352 shading units. The thermal design power (TDP) is 160W. Manufactured using 5 nm process technology. It features 34 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 22,651 points. Launch price was $399.

NVIDIA

Quadro RTX 4000 (Mobile)

The Quadro RTX 4000 (Mobile) is manufactured by NVIDIA. It was released in April 12 2021. It features the Turing architecture. The core clock ranges from 780 MHz to 1410 MHz. It has 896 shading units. The thermal design power (TDP) is 40W. Manufactured using 12 nm process technology. G3D Mark benchmark score: 11,715 points.

Graphics Performance

In G3D Mark, the GeForce RTX 4060 Ti scores 22,651 versus the Quadro RTX 4000 (Mobile)'s 11,715 — the GeForce RTX 4060 Ti leads by 93.4%. The GeForce RTX 4060 Ti is built on Ada Lovelace while the Quadro RTX 4000 (Mobile) uses Turing, both on 5 nm vs 12 nm. Shader units: 4,352 (GeForce RTX 4060 Ti) vs 896 (Quadro RTX 4000 (Mobile)). Raw compute: 22.06 TFLOPS (GeForce RTX 4060 Ti) vs 2.527 TFLOPS (Quadro RTX 4000 (Mobile)). Boost clocks: 2535 MHz vs 1410 MHz.
